Abstract: A bag opening method and apparatus for use in bag filling and packaging in which a bag B is gripped at its laterally opposite side edges with a pair of gripping members and moved along a predetermined path. A pair of suction cups 23 disposed facing each other at respective mutually spaced standby positions are moved to respective closest positions at which a vacuum is applied to the suction cups to cause them to adhere to the outer surfaces of the opposite side walls of the bag. The suction cups are retracted away from each other to respective intermediate positions between the closest and standby positions. The suction cups having reached the intermediate positions are stopped there for a predetermined period of time. Thereafter, the suction cups are retracted from the intermediate positions to the standby positions, respectively.
Abstract: A vertical bag packaging machine has a steam nozzle that is inserted into a bag to inject steam thereinto after an article to be packaged has been filled into the bag, thereby replacing the air in the bag with the steam to effect deaeration. After the steam-replacement deaeration, a seal portion to be ultrasonically sealed is preheated by a preheating device, thereby making the temperature of the seal portion uniform throughout it. The preheating temperature is not lower than a temperature of a highest temperature region of said seal portion before it is preheated and below a melting temperature of a material constituting an inner side of said bag Thereafter, the seal portion is ultrasonically sealed by an ultrasonic sealing device. Thus, reliable and stable ultrasonic sealing can be realized.
Abstract: A hydraulic breaker assembly including a head cap, a cylinder, and a front head, which are mounted in a casing, wherein corresponding faces of the front head and the cylinder are connected by connecting pins, wherein the cylinder and the head cap located above the cylinder are fixed together by fastening bolts, and wherein the front head, the cylinder, and the head cap are supported on an inner side of the casing by variable dampers, which are brought into close contact with the front head, the cylinder, and the head cap. The movement in the casing is thus prevented so that the head cap, the cylinder, and the front head are strongly coupled together. The length of the fastening bolt is reduced to minimize the impact-generating section so that the bolt is protected from distortion stress occurring upon striking of the rod, thereby increasing durability.
Abstract: A first check valve has a narrow flow path portion (68) formed between an arcuate portion (46) of the outer periphery (45) of a support member and a second enlarged-diameter portion (11) of a casing. The narrow flow path portion (first portion of an intermediate flow path) is in fluidic communication with a back-pressure chamber (50) defined in the support member at the rear of the top of a valving element through a communicating passage (67) including a gap (66) between the outer periphery of the valving element and the inner periphery of a large-diameter portion (38) and grooves (27) on the rear surface of the top of the valving element. Thus, a low static pressure of fluid flowing through the narrow flow path portion is introduced into the back-pressure chamber to move the valving element by a large differential pressure during the supply of fluid, thereby allowing the valve opening to become larger than in the conventional apparatus and enabling a reduction of pressure losses.

Abstract: Methods of the present invention are designed to offer insurance to lessees of vehicles to cover up front, out-of-pocket lease expenses in the event of a total loss, e.g., theft, and preferably include steps performed by a vehicle leasing dealer as well as steps performed by one or more participating insurers. The steps are preferably performed with the aid of computing devices which are in communication. When the lease is prepared, the relevant information about the lease and the lessee is submitted by the lease dealer to the participating insurers. The insurers determine the cost of supplemental insurance based on this information and, if the cost is acceptable, offer insurance coverage to the lessee.
Abstract: Disclosed herein is footwear for three-beat rhythm walking. The footwear includes an outsole (S) having a first landing part (100) for landing a heel, a second landing part (200) for landing a center of a foot, and a third landing part (300) for landing a toe. The first landing part (100) includes a landing guide groove (110) which is curved inwards from a junction (C) of the first landing part and the second landing part (200) in such a way as to extend widthwise and forms a first beat of the heel landing on a ground. A rolling landing surface (120) is connected to the landing guide groove (110) to form a continuous curve, thus guiding rolling and landing of the heel. An air cushion (130) is provided in the first landing part, and absorbs shocks of the heel, which rolls and lands using the rolling landing surface (120).

Abstract: Gaming devices and methods of playing games wherein an indication of the cards which have already been discarded or dealt is displayed for a player to view prior to making a decision. One embodiment is directed to a gaming device comprising a video display which is designed for the play of Blackjack. Other embodiments are directed to table versions of the present invention wherein physical playing cards are actually dealt to one or more players. At the conclusion of each hand, an indication of the cards dealt is displayed for viewing by all of the players.

Abstract: An expandable vehicle-mounted shelter is a construction connected to a vehicle, in which a shelter container body 2 thereof is laterally enlarged to have an enlarged internal space in which special equipment, such as communication equipment, medical equipment, etc., and other equipment is provided, or otherwise to be utilized as a compartment for carrying goods. In the shelter container body, expandable frames are laterally oppositely provided, each frame having folding sections. In each of the folding sections, a support plate is pivotably connected, at the upper or lower end thereof, to the body via hinge means, and at least one folding plate is foldably connected to the support plate, so that the folding section can be pivoted around the hinge means to spread out, thereby enlarging the space inside the shelter.

Abstract: A cork extractor significantly reduces the countervailing forces that must be applied to a bottle during extraction of a cork by providing a handle having a rotational axis substantially perpendicular to the vertical, longitudinal axis of a cork as it is removed from a bottle. A handle rotates about an axis and comprises gripping portions on opposite sides of the rotational axis. The corkscrew is prevented from spiraling out of the cork during the application of upwardly directed forces independently of the screw carrier.
Abstract: A device for straightening a vehicle panel comprising a base which is attachable to a pulling device and at least three fingers pivotally connected to the base and movable from a retracted position designed for insertion into a drilled hole in a damaged panel. The fingers are movable to an extended position wherein a gripping portion extends generally perpendicular to the longitudinal pulling force. Another aspect comprises providing the gripping portion of at least one of the fingers with a substantially flat pulling surface in order to maximize the contact area between the finger and the damaged vehicle panel.
